新聞中心
深入解析:QT Linux系統(tǒng)文件結(jié)構(gòu)全方位解析!

創(chuàng)新互聯(lián)建站專注于岱山網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供岱山營銷型網(wǎng)站建設(shè),岱山網(wǎng)站制作、岱山網(wǎng)頁設(shè)計(jì)、岱山網(wǎng)站官網(wǎng)定制、微信小程序服務(wù),打造岱山網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供岱山網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。
Linux是一種開源操作系統(tǒng),在世界范圍內(nèi)得到了廣泛的應(yīng)用和支持。它與其他操作系統(tǒng)(如Windows)有很大的不同,因?yàn)樗且粋€(gè)基于Unix的系統(tǒng),而且它是開放源代碼的。 QT(Qt)是一種用于構(gòu)建跨平臺(tái)C++圖形用戶界面的開發(fā)工具。它包含了一組豐富的界面控件和高效的工具,用于快速開發(fā)富客戶端應(yīng)用程序。在本文中,我們將詳細(xì)解析QT Linux系統(tǒng)文件結(jié)構(gòu),讓讀者了解其背后的設(shè)計(jì)和工作原理。
1. /bin目錄
/bin目錄(/表示根目錄)包含了一些用戶和系統(tǒng)級(jí)別的可執(zhí)行文件,是Linux系統(tǒng)中至關(guān)重要的目錄之一。這些可執(zhí)行文件包括常用的命令,如cp、mv、rm和echo等等。在QT中,這個(gè)目錄中有一些特定的可執(zhí)行文件,用于啟動(dòng)和停止QT應(yīng)用程序。這些文件包括qmake和qtest。
2. /etc目錄
/etc目錄包含了一些特殊的文件和目錄,用于存儲(chǔ)系統(tǒng)配置信息。它是Linux系統(tǒng)中的另一個(gè)重要目錄。在QT中,這個(gè)目錄中有一些特定的文件,用于存儲(chǔ)QT應(yīng)用程序的配置信息。例如,/etc/profile文件可以在系統(tǒng)啟動(dòng)時(shí)設(shè)置環(huán)境變量,/etc/fstab文件可以設(shè)置文件系統(tǒng)的掛載點(diǎn)。
3. /usr目錄
/usr目錄是Linux系統(tǒng)中的另一個(gè)重要目錄,用于存儲(chǔ)應(yīng)用程序和支持文件。在QT中,這個(gè)目錄中有一些特定的子目錄,用于存儲(chǔ)QT庫、示例和文檔。例如,/usr/include目錄包含了QT頭文件,/usr/lib目錄包含了QT庫文件,/usr/share/doc目錄包含了QT文檔和示例代碼。
4. /var目錄
/var目錄用于存儲(chǔ)系統(tǒng)運(yùn)行時(shí)產(chǎn)生的日志文件和其他臨時(shí)文件。在QT中,這個(gè)目錄中有一些特定的文件和目錄,用于存儲(chǔ)QT應(yīng)用程序的日志和其他臨時(shí)文件。例如,/var/log/qt目錄可以存儲(chǔ)QT應(yīng)用程序的日志文件。
5. /opt目錄
/opt目錄是Linux系統(tǒng)中的另一個(gè)重要目錄,用于存儲(chǔ)第三方應(yīng)用程序和支持文件。在QT中,一些第三方插件和庫文件可以被安裝在/opt/qt目錄中。這些可選組件被存儲(chǔ)在/opt/qt/plugins目錄中,可以被QT應(yīng)用程序動(dòng)態(tài)加載使用。
6. /usr/local目錄
/usr/local目錄是Linux系統(tǒng)中的另一個(gè)重要目錄,用于存儲(chǔ)本地安裝的軟件和支持文件。在QT中,一些本地安裝的庫文件和插件可以被存儲(chǔ)在/usr/local/qt目錄中。這些可選組件被存儲(chǔ)在/usr/local/qt/plugins目錄中,可以被QT應(yīng)用程序動(dòng)態(tài)加載使用。
:QT Linux系統(tǒng)文件結(jié)構(gòu)是一個(gè)完整的、明確的結(jié)構(gòu),涵蓋了一系列的文件和目錄,用于存儲(chǔ)QT應(yīng)用程序的配置信息、庫文件、示例和文檔。這些文件和目錄有助于用戶開發(fā)和管理自己的應(yīng)用程序。了解這些文件和目錄的作用,可以幫助用戶更好地使用QT來構(gòu)建跨平臺(tái)C++圖形用戶界面應(yīng)用程序。
相關(guān)問題拓展閱讀:
- linux下 qt程序源代碼如何編譯運(yùn)行
linux下 qt程序源代碼如何編譯運(yùn)行
仔細(xì)看里面的源代碼,應(yīng)該有一些文件里有連接到*.lib文件的,這是QT的動(dòng)態(tài)庫文件把QT庫編譯成linux下的*.lib,然后編譯的時(shí)候,把lib文件放在同一文件夾,并且編譯命令加上-l *.lib或者坦緩答讓慧放到根目錄下的lib目錄下也可以。這樣試一下。.o文件還需要經(jīng)過連接才能生成可執(zhí)行哪運(yùn)的文件。
生成的.o文件是不能直接執(zhí)行的
不知道,QQ堂不能玩重新安裝
qt linux系統(tǒng)是什么文件的介紹就聊到這里吧,感謝你花時(shí)間閱讀本站內(nèi)容,更多關(guān)于qt linux系統(tǒng)是什么文件,深入解析:QT Linux系統(tǒng)文件結(jié)構(gòu)全方位解析!,linux下 qt程序源代碼如何編譯運(yùn)行的信息別忘了在本站進(jìn)行查找喔。
創(chuàng)新互聯(lián)成都網(wǎng)站建設(shè)公司提供專業(yè)的建站服務(wù),為您量身定制,歡迎來電(028-86922220)為您打造專屬于企業(yè)本身的網(wǎng)絡(luò)品牌形象。
成都創(chuàng)新互聯(lián)品牌官網(wǎng)提供專業(yè)的網(wǎng)站建設(shè)、設(shè)計(jì)、制作等服務(wù),是一家以網(wǎng)站建設(shè)為主要業(yè)務(wù)的公司,在網(wǎng)站建設(shè)、設(shè)計(jì)和制作領(lǐng)域具有豐富的經(jīng)驗(yàn)。
文章標(biāo)題:深入解析:QTLinux系統(tǒng)文件結(jié)構(gòu)全方位解析!(qtlinux系統(tǒng)是什么文件)
文章位置:http://www.5511xx.com/article/djopegp.html


咨詢
建站咨詢
